In international trade, it’s common to face silence after sending samples. You've sent the products, followed up, but still no response.

Why? Let's break it down.


1. Why Aren’t Customers Responding?

Before sending another email, think about why your client might be silent:

  • Busy Schedule: Customers might be swamped with other tasks.
  • Sample Doesn’t Meet Expectations: Maybe the product wasn’t what they were hoping for.
  • Changes in Business: Budget or market shifts might delay their response.
  • Poor Communication: If your email didn’t match their needs, they might not reply.

2. Effective Follow-Up Tips

Here’s how to follow up thoughtfully and increase your chances of getting a response:

1. Be Polite in Your First Follow-Up

After 1-2 weeks, send a polite email checking in.

Example Email: "Hi [Client's Name], I hope you're well! Just checking in on the samples we sent. Have you had time to review them? Your feedback would be really helpful. Looking forward to hearing from you! Best, [Your Name]"

2. Add Value with More Information

If there’s still no reply, share extra info like product features or customer reviews.

Example Email: "Hi [Client's Name], Here’s some more info about our product:

  • Feature 1: Benefit 1
  • Feature 2: Benefit 2 We think these could be helpful for your business. Let me know your thoughts! Best, [Your Name]"

3. Send a Gentle Final Reminder

If you still get no response, send a polite reminder. Let them know you’re available for questions and would appreciate any feedback.

Example Email: "Hi [Client's Name], Hope all is well! Just sending a final follow-up about the samples. We know things get busy, but we'd love your feedback. If you're not interested anymore, let us know so we can plan next steps. Best, [Your Name]"

4. Switch to Other Channels

If email doesn’t work, try a phone call or video chat for a more personal touch. Sometimes, direct communication can help resolve concerns faster.

Phone Script: "Hi [Client's Name], This is [Your Name] from [Your Company]. I wanted to check in regarding the samples. Haven’t heard from you yet and just wanted to make sure everything is okay. Let me know if you have any questions or need more info. Happy to help!"

3. Other Tips for Better Follow-Ups

  • Keep Emails Short & Clear: Be concise so your client doesn’t get overwhelmed.
  • Mind Time Zones: Make sure your emails are sent at the right time.
  • Optimize Email Subject Lines: Use catchy and clear titles like “Feedback Request on Your Samples” to grab attention.
